This year is the fiftieth birthday of Harvard's Project Zero, a research project designed to explore the nature of thinking and learning and from this suggest pedagogies which align with what we know about the mind. For its birthday celebration Project Zero shared insights from its five decades of research with presentations from Howard Gardner, David Perkins, Shari Tasman, Steve Seidel and Daniel Wilson. The presentations revealed the changing nature of the work of Project Zero from its early days and focus on arts education to its current position as a research organisation with broad interests across education but with a focus on thinking, understanding and the workings of the mind.

Four Corners and Anticipation Guides:Both of these techniques “activate schema” by asking students to react in some way to a series of controversial statements about a topic they are about to study. In Four Corners, students move around the room to show their degree of agreement or disagreement with various statements — about, for instance, the health risks of tanning, or the purpose of college, or dystopian teen literature. An anticipation guide does the same thing, though generally students simply react in writing to a list of statements on a handout. In this warm-up to a lesson on some of the controversies currently raging over school reform, students can use the statements we provide in either of these ways.
-
Gallery Walks:A rich way to build background on a topic at the beginning of a unit (or showcase learning at the end), Gallery Walks for this purpose are usually teacher-created collections of images, articles, maps, quotations, graphs and other written and visual texts that can immerse students in information about a broad subject. Students circulate through the gallery, reading, writing and talking about what they see.

The One-Pager:Almost any student can find a “way in” with this strategy, which involves reacting to a text by creating one page that shows an illustration, question and quote that sum up some key aspect of what a student learned.
-
“Popcorn Reads”:Invite students to choose significant words, phrases or whole sentences from a text or texts to read aloud in random fashion, without explanation. Though this may sound pointless until you try it, it is an excellent way for students to “hear” some of the high points or themes of a text emerge, and has the added benefit of being an activity any reader can participate in easily.
-
Illustrations:Have students create illustrations for texts they’re reading, either in the margins as they go along, or after they’ve finished. The point of the exercise is not, of course, to create beautiful drawings, but to help them understand and retain the information they learn.

When you try to solve a problem, you begin by concentrating on obvious facts and familiar solutions, to see if the answer lies there. This is a mostly left-brain stage of attack. If the answer doesn’t come, the right and left hemispheres of the brain activate together. Neural networks on the right side scan remote memories that could be vaguely relevant. A wide range of distant information that is normally tuned out becomes available to the left hemisphere, which searches for unseen patterns, alternative meanings, and high-level abstractions. Having glimpsed such a connection, the left brain must quickly lock in on it before it escapes. The attention system must radically reverse gears, going from defocused attention to extremely focused attention. In a flash, the brain pulls together these disparate shreds of thought and binds them into a new single idea that enters consciousness. This is the “aha!” moment of insight, often followed by a spark of pleasure as the brain recognizes the novelty of what it’s come up with. Now the brain must evaluate the idea it just generated. Is it worth pursuing? Creativity requires constant shifting, blender pulses of both divergent thinking and convergent thinking, to combine new information with old and forgotten ideas. Highly creative people are very good at marshaling their brains into bilateral mode, and the more creative they are, the more they dual-activate.

Mary Shelley conceived the idea for and started writing Frankenstein in 1816 and it was first published in 1818.1 In its historical context, the earlier 17th and 18th centuries had seen the early signs of the rise of science and experimentation. Francis Bacon (1561–1626) had laid the theoretical foundations in his “Great Insauration”2 and scientists such as Boyle, Newton, and Hooke developed the experimental methods. Sir Robert Talbor, a 17th century apothecary and one of the key figures in developing the use of quinine to treat fevers, underlined this: “the most plausible reasons unless backed by some demonstrable experiments seem but suppositions or conjectures”.3
- ...5 more annotations...
-
The 18th century saw the continued construction of foundations upon which all subsequent medical experimentation has been built.
-
Lady Mary Montagu promoted smallpox vaccination; its proponents experimented on prisoners to study its efficacy, and James Jurin, the secretary of the Royal Society, developed mathematical proof of this in the face of ecclesiastical opposition.4 Many of the modern concepts of therapeutic trials were described although not widely accepted. Empirical observation through experimentation was starting to be recognised as the tool that allowed ascertainment of fact and truth. An account of Dr Bianchini’s experiments on “Le Medicin Electrique”, reported to the Royal Society explains that “The experiments were made by Dr Bianchini assisted by several curious and learned men … who not being able to separate what was true … determined to be guided by their own experiments and it was by this most troublesome though of all the others the most sure way, that they have learned to reject a great number of what have been published as facts.”5
-
Similarly, Henry Baker’s report to the Royal Society, describing Abbe Nollet’s experiments, outlined the need for comparative studies and that “treatment should not be condemned without a fair trial”6 and a Belgian doctor, Professor Lambergen, describing the use of deadly nightshade for the treatment of breast cancer wrote “Administration of this plant certainly merits the attention of the medical profession; and surely one may add entitles the medicine to future trials … nevertheless the most efficacious medicines are such if its efficacy by repeated trials be approved.”7 In the mid 18th century James Lind conducted the first controlled trial to establish a cure for scurvy and his Treatise on the Scurvy contains what could be seen in modern terminology as the first “review of the current literature” prior to a clinical trial.8

The hydrogen infrastructure consists mainly of industrial hydrogen pipeline transport and hydrogen-equipped filling stations like those found on a hydrogen highway. Hydrogen stations which are not situated near a hydrogen pipeline can obtain supply via hydrogen tanks, compressed hydrogen tube trailers, liquid hydrogen tank trucks or dedicated onsite production.
-
Hydrogen use would require the alteration of industry and transport on a scale never seen before in history. For example, according to GM, 70% of the U.S. population lives near a hydrogen-generating facility but has little access to hydrogen, despite its wide availability for commercial use.[64] The distribution of hydrogen fuel for vehicles throughout the U.S. would require new hydrogen stations that would cost, by some estimates approximately 20 billion dollars[65] and 4.6 billion in the EU.[66] Other estimates place the cost as high as half trillion dollars in the United States alone.[67]
-
Hydrogen fuel does not occur naturally on Earth and thus is not an energy source, but is an energy carrier. Currently it is most frequently made from methane or other fossil fuels. However, it can be produced from a wide range of sources (such as wind, solar, or nuclear) that are intermittent, too diffuse or too cumbersome to directly propel vehicles. Integrated wind-to-hydrogen plants, using electrolysis of water, are exploring technologies to deliver costs low enough, and quantities great enough, to compete with traditional energy sources.[2]
